Understanding the Types of Programmers Your Startup Needs
Startups require diverse skill sets depending on their developmental phase, product complexity, and technical roadmap. The main types of programmers to consider include:
- Frontend Developers: Focused on user interface and experience, they create visually appealing and intuitive web or mobile apps.
- Backend Developers: Responsible for server-side logic, database management, and application architecture.
- Full-Stack Developers: Skilled in both frontend and backend development, ideal for startups seeking versatile team members.
- Mobile App Developers: Specialize in building applications for iOS and Android platforms.
- DevOps Engineers: Manage deployment processes, cloud infrastructure, and ensure system reliability.
- Data Scientists & Analysts: Handle data collection, analysis, and insights that inform decision-making.
Where to Find Programmers for Startup: Proven Channels and Strategies
Locating and hiring talented programmers requires strategic approaches and leveraging multiple channels to reach the best candidates. Here are the most effective methods:
1. Specialized Online Platforms and Job Boards
Platforms like Upwork, Stack Overflow Jobs, and AngelList are perfect for connecting with freelance and full-time programmers. These platforms allow you to filter applicants by skill, experience, and location, making it easier to find suitable candidates.
2. Tech Communities and Forums
Engagement within developer communities such as GitHub, Reddit’s r/programming, and local meetups can lead you to passionate programmers eager to contribute to innovative projects. Participating actively and posting job opportunities in these forums increases your chances of attracting high-quality talent.

4. University and Coding Bootcamp Partnerships
Collaborating with universities and bootcamps enables startups to access emerging talent. Intern programs and coding competitions can also serve as scouting grounds for future full-time programmers.
5. Social Media and Content Marketing
Platforms like LinkedIn are invaluable for outreach and employer branding. Sharing engaging content about your startup culture, technical challenges, and success stories can attract programmers who resonate with your mission.
Effective Hiring Strategies forYour Startup
To successfully find programmers for startup, it's not just about sourcing candidates but also about how you evaluate and attract talent. Consider these strategies:
1. Clear and Compelling Job Descriptions
Definition of role responsibilities, required skills, and your startup's vision should be transparent. Highlight the innovative nature of your project, growth opportunities, and any unique benefits to motivate applicants.
2. Assess Technical Skills Thoroughly
Implement technical tests, coding challenges, and practical problem-solving tasks during interviews. Platforms like HackerRank and Codility facilitate remote skill assessments, ensuring candidates meet your technical standards.
3. Evaluate Cultural Fit and Passion
Technical prowess is vital, but alignment with your startup’s culture and enthusiasm for your mission are equally important. Conduct informal interviews or culture-fit assessments to gauge motivation and mindset.
4. Offer Competitive Compensation and Flexibility
In a competitive market, attractive packages, flexible work arrangements, and opportunities for professional growth can make your startup stand out to top talent.
